After 13 years in corporate events for major international groups, as project manager and then artistic director / scenographer, including 5 years in an eco-responsible agency, I decided to combine my ecological convictions with my passion for interior design.

I'd like to share my passion for interior design with you.

Since the creation of Maison Gabinel, I began by renovating and extending houses in the 92 region of Paris, then moved on to renovating Parisian apartments, and more recently, I've been enjoying working as close to nature as possible, on projects for houses in the countryside and by the sea.

The main thrust of my work is the search for openness to light and nature, enveloped in softness and roundness: a fundamental condition for happiness and well-being at home.

I like to favor colors and materials inspired by nature, in a desire to create sustainable design but also to bring nature into every interior.

For each project, my thinking starts with 3 essential points: circulation within the space, which must be fluid for each inhabitant / highlighting natural light and how to compensate for its absence in a gentle and evolving way for each time of day / respecting the existing heritage while bringing it modern comfort for a quality of life without unnecessary constraint.

When it comes to decorating, I like to enhance the architecture of the space, hence my taste for minimalist, uncluttered decor, mostly custom-designed, and supported by strong pieces mainly from French craftsmen, mainly in the choice of lighting fixtures, which for me is a priority when decorating a space.
